About the University

About National University

National University opened in 1971 in San Diego, California. The main campus sits in La Jolla, and the university now serves a large adult and working-student population. Enrollment is roughly 18,000 students, with most taking classes online or in accelerated formats. That setup fits people who need evening, weekend, or year-round scheduling.

National University is known for education, nursing, business, cybersecurity, public health, and criminal justice. Its Sanford College of Education and School of Nursing and Health Sciences are especially visible. The university also runs programs through the College of Letters and Sciences and the College of Professional Studies. Many students choose it because the class structure is built around working adults, not traditional 18-year-olds.

Transfer Credit Policy

How Transfer Credits Work at National University

Transfer credit at National University is reviewed by the registrar, and ACE/NCCRS recommendations are part of that process. Military training, CLEP exams, and other non-traditional credits can also be evaluated. In practice, these credits usually land as general education or elective credit unless a department approves a direct course match. National University has long worked with community college transfer students, so articulation is a normal part of how the university operates.

Does National University accept ACE and NCCRS transfer credits?

Yes. National University reviews ACE and NCCRS recommendations through its registrar, along with CLEP and military training. The final decision depends on how the credit lines up with the university's curriculum, but these credits are definitely considered. For example, a UPI Study course in communication or math may post as elective or general education credit if it matches National University's requirements. Some programs, like nursing, can be stricter about what counts toward the major.

How many transfer credits does National University accept?

National University generally accepts a large amount of external credit, and many undergraduate students can bring in up to 90 quarter credits from a community college and 135 quarter credits from four-year schools, depending on the program. The exact limit can vary by college and major. Credits that don't match a specific requirement often still count as electives. That makes it easier to use UPI Study courses to clear general education slots without losing progress.

What community college credits transfer to National University?

National University works with many California community colleges and other two-year schools through articulation agreements and standard transfer review. Common transfer pathways include local California community colleges feeding into general education and lower-division major prep. UPI Study credits are evaluated differently because they come in as ACE/NCCRS-recommended coursework, but the registrar still compares them against degree requirements the same way it would compare outside college credit. If a community college course and a UPI Study course cover the same area, both can help fill the same requirement if the evaluator approves it.

What is the process for submitting UPI Study transcripts to National University?

After you finish your UPI Study courses, request an official transcript from UPI Study and send it to National University's registrar. The registrar reviews the ACE/NCCRS recommendation, checks the course content, and then forwards it to the right department if a tighter match is needed. Once approved, the credit gets posted to your student record. The review usually happens after you've enrolled, but sending transcripts early keeps you from repeating work you already finished.

What GPA do I need to transfer to National University?

For many undergraduate transfer applicants, National University looks for about a 2.0 GPA on transferable college work. Some majors can ask for more, especially in selective health programs. UPI Study course grades do not usually replace your college GPA, but they can strengthen your record by showing recent completed coursework. If your prior GPA is shaky, finishing a few solid UPI Study courses can help your application look more current.

When are National University's transfer application deadlines?

National University uses a year-round admissions model, so transfer students usually aren't stuck with one hard fall deadline. Start dates happen throughout the year, and the safest move is to apply a few weeks before the term you want. That gives the registrar time to review transcripts, including UPI Study credits, before registration opens. If you're aiming for a nursing or education start, apply earlier because those programs can fill faster.

About National University
How many intake periods does National University have per year?

National University admits students year-round, not just once in the fall. Transfer students can usually start in multiple terms, which is one reason adult learners use it. That flexibility is a big part of its model.

What are the typical admission deadlines at National University?

Deadlines are tied to the term you want to start, and National University uses rolling or near-rolling admission for many undergraduate programs. There usually isn't one universal fall or spring cutoff. Applying early is still smart, especially if you need transfer credit reviewed before classes begin.

Is National University transfer-friendly?

Yes. National University was built around adult and transfer students, and a large share of its students come in with prior college credit. It also has long-standing articulation and credit review practices that make the process less painful than at many residential schools.

Does National University require SAT or ACT scores for admission?

No, not for most undergraduate transfer applicants. National University focuses more on prior college work and GPA than standardized test scores. Freshman applicants can have different requirements, but transfers usually don't need SAT or ACT results.

Does National University offer orientation for new students?

Yes. New students usually complete orientation, and transfer students often get their own version of it or a transfer-focused onboarding process. Much of it can be done online, which fits the university's schedule.

Is National University online, on-campus, or both? Does it have dorms?

It's both, but a lot of students take classes online or in accelerated formats. The main campus is in La Jolla, San Diego, and there are satellite locations too. It isn't a traditional residential university, so dorm life isn't the center of campus life.

What scholarships does National University offer?

National University offers institutional scholarships, military-friendly aid, and some program-specific awards. Transfer students can qualify for certain scholarships, depending on GPA and program. The financial aid office is the place to check for current awards, because the options change by term.

What does an ACE or NCCRS credit recommendation actually mean?

ACE (American Council on Education) and NCCRS (National College Credit Recommendation Service) are organizations that evaluate non-traditional coursework and recommend it for college credit. They're the same bodies that evaluate military training and CLEP exams. Over 2,100 US universities have policies to accept credits from ACE/NCCRS-evaluated sources. The recommendation doesn't automatically mean a specific university will take every course — each registrar evaluates independently — but it's the standard credential for this type of transfer.
